Refuge

(1):
(n.) An expedient to secure protection or defense; a device or contrivance.
(2):
(v. t.) To shelter; to protect.
(3):
(n.) That which shelters or protects from danger, or from distress or calamity; a stronghold which protects by its strength, or a sanctuary which secures safety by its sacredness; a place inaccessible to an enemy.
(4):
(n.) Shelter or protection from danger or distress.
